Method 1: Verizon Content Transfer App

The Verizon Content Transfer App is a user-friendly application that allows you to effortlessly transfer your contacts, photos, videos, music, and more to your new device. Simply download and install the app on both your old and new devices, and follow the on-screen instructions to initiate the transfer.

* The Verizon Content Transfer App supports most major operating systems, including iOS and Android.

Method 2: Verizon Cloud

If you have an existing Verizon Cloud account, you can easily transfer your data to your new device. Simply sign in to your Verizon Cloud account on your old device, back up your content, and then restore it on your new device. This method ensures a seamless transfer of your contacts, photos, videos, documents, and more.

* Verizon Cloud is a secure storage solution provided by Verizon for backing up and accessing your important files.

Method 3: Manual Transfer

If you prefer a more hands-on approach, you can manually transfer your content from your old device to your new one. With this method, you need to connect your devices using appropriate cables (such as USB or Lightning), and then manually copy and paste or drag and drop your files from one device to another.

* Using this method gives you more control over the content you transfer.

How do I transfer content using Verizon Content Transfer?

To transfer content using Verizon Content Transfer, you need to install the app on both the old and new devices. Open the app on your old device and follow the prompts to select the content you want to transfer. Then, open the app on your new device, select the source device, and complete the transfer process. For detailed instructions, refer to Verizon’s support documentation.

Can I transfer content between devices using different operating systems?

Yes, Verizon Content Transfer supports transferring content between devices with different operating systems. You can transfer data from devices running on iOS to Android or vice versa. However, note that not all content types may be compatible when transferring between different operating systems.

Can Verizon Content Transfer transfer data from my old phone to a new phone with a different Verizon account?

Yes, Verizon Content Transfer allows you to transfer data from your old phone to a new phone even if they are associated with different Verizon accounts. The app supports transferring content between devices regardless of the account linked to each device.

Can I pause or cancel a content transfer using Verizon Content Transfer?

Yes, during the content transfer process using Verizon Content Transfer, you can pause or cancel the transfer if needed. The app provides options to temporarily halt the transfer or stop it completely. Keep in mind that pausing or canceling the transfer may result in incomplete data being transferred or potential data loss.
